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39003 6173684 4004407448
783329 6946471 3972692
783329 6946471 3972692
3344536978 8462527171 785 72387687
All about undefined
Interested in learning more?
783329 6946471 3972692
3344536978 8462527171 785 72387687
See more
578925749 102
341525 35133 0749424782
See more
7357 86134 07191
751631520 832296566 7953
See more